PC BUILD GUIDE · €1,600 BUDGET

Best gaming PC build under €1,600

Reviewed and updated 23 August 2026 · PCNavo editorial build

This €1,600 build targets high-refresh 1440p gaming with a modern eight-core AM5 processor, 32GB DDR5 and generous 2TB storage. Exact model choices should change when local availability produces a better balanced combination.

Recommended parts

PartSuggested choiceWhy it fitsTarget
CPUAMD Ryzen 7 9700X or current equivalentModern eight-core performance for gaming, streaming and mixed workloads€260–€330
MotherboardB650 motherboard with suitable BIOSBalanced AM5 connectivity, expansion and upgrade support€130–€180
Graphics cardRadeon RX 9070 or GeForce RTX 5070 classThe main investment for strong high-refresh 1440p gaming€540–€680
Memory32GB (2x16GB) DDR5-6000Balanced capacity and speed for a modern AM5 gaming system€90–€120
Storage2TB PCIe 4.0 NVMe SSDMore room for a large modern game library without an immediate upgrade€105–€145
Power supply750W reputable Gold unitEfficient capacity and appropriate headroom for this GPU class€95–€130
CaseAirflow ATX case with included fansStrong cooling and enough space for a long graphics card€75–€110
CoolingQuality dual-tower air cooler or 240mm AIOControlled temperatures and noise for sustained workloads€45–€85

What to expect

This tier is designed for strong 1440p performance at high settings. Ray tracing, upscaling and very high refresh-rate targets can change which graphics card offers the best fit, so verify recent independent results.

Best future upgrade

The platform already provides comfortable CPU and memory capacity. Future upgrades should normally focus on the graphics card or additional storage, after confirming PSU connectors, total power and case clearance.

Compatibility notes

Match the CPU socket with the motherboard, use the memory generation supported by that board, confirm the graphics-card clearance of the case, and leave sensible PSU headroom. The PCNavo builder checks these relationships when you choose the exact models.
